本文面向TPWallet法币(fiat)充值场景,系统性地探讨安全、性能与业务设计要点,覆盖防中间人攻击、高效能智能技术、法币显示、高科技数字转型、冗余与私链币的可行方案。
1) 业务流程概览

用户在钱包内发起法币充值(通过银行转账、第三方支付或卡支付),前端展示实时汇率与到账预估;后台进行KYC/AML校验、风控评分并生成充值订单;资金通过受托托管/第三方清算入账后,按规则铸造或释放相应链上资产(包括私链币映射)。
2) 防中间人攻击(MITM)策略
- 传输层:强制使用TLS 1.3 + HSTS,前后端及第三方API均采用双向 TLS(mTLS)证书认证;定期轮换证书与算法优选。
- 终端信任:利用硬件根信任(TEE、Secure Enclave)存储私钥与敏感配置,签名重要请求并验证签名链。
- API完整性:请求签名、时间戳、防重放机制与消息摘要(HMAC)共同防护。
- 监测告警:部署协议异常检测与流量指纹比对,结合SIEM/IDS触发自动隔离。
3) 高效能智能技术
- 实时风控:使用轻量级特征工程 + 在线学习模型做实时评分,GPU/FPGA加速批量推理用于反欺诈与交易优先级调度。
- 智能路由:对接多家支付通道时,AI决策引擎根据成功率、成本、延迟动态选择最优通道并做熔断。
- 缓存与异步:使用本地读写缓存(如Redis集群)和异步消息队列(Kafka)降低阻塞,保证用户感知的高并发吞吐。
4) 法币显示与用户体验

- 实时汇率:聚合多源价格(交易所、银行牌价),并加注溢价/手续费透明展示;支持多币种本地化展示与汇率来源溯源。
- 可解释性:为用户解释到账时间、费用构成和风控步骤,减少客服成本。
5) 冗余与高可用
- 多活部署:跨可用区/多区域多活,前端采用全局流量调度(GSLB);数据库采用主从+半同步复制或分布式数据库(CockroachDB/Spanner)实现强可用。
- 数据冗余:敏感数据加密后多副本存储,事务日志和审计日志独立备份,定期演练故障切换与数据恢复。
6) 私链币(Permissioned Chain)设计
- 代币模型:法币在私链上以受托发行的稳定记账代币表示(1:1或算法锚定),链上账户与链下托管账户保持可核验的映射关系。
- 权限与治理:采用联盟链或私有链架构,节点由信任机构(清算行、受托托管人、TPWallet)运行,使用PBFT或Raft类共识减少延迟。
- 桥与合规:设计可审计的跨链桥接器,将私链币与公链或中心化账户之间的出入金记录链下/链上双重签名保证。
7) 合规、审计与可追溯性
建立链上链下联动的审计流程:每笔充值在链上记录摘要并在链下保存完整凭证;支持监管随时验证、司法审计和资产证明(Proof-of-Reserve)。
8) 推荐实施步骤
- 从最小可行架构(mTLS、KYC、单通道清算、私链代币1.0)起步;
- 引入智能路由和实时风控后,逐步做多通道并行、跨区多活与自动化运维;
- 最后上线私链治理、跨链桥及合规审计平台,完成数字化转型。
结语:TPWallet的法币充值既是产品体验问题,也是技术与合规的融合工程。准确的安全基线(防MITM、硬件信任)、高效智能的决策层、清晰的法币显示与多层冗余,是构建可信、高可用法币服务的核心;私链币为资产上链提供受控、可审计的路径,但需在治理与桥接设计上投入足够的合规与技术资源。
评论
Alex88
关于mTLS和TEE的结合讲得很实用,受益匪浅。
小林
私链币治理部分希望能出更详细的实现样例。
CryptoQ
智能路由和多通道策略对成本控制很关键,点赞。
李晓梅
法币显示的可解释性做得好,能降低用户投诉。
NeoTech
建议补充跨链桥安全与审计实践的具体工具。